The hexadecimal color code #861560 corresponds to the code RGB( 134, 21, 96 ). It's a shade of Pink. This color is a combination of red (at 0,53 level), green (at 0,08 level) and blue (at 0,38 level). Its brightness is 30% and its saturation is 72%. It is composed of red at 53%, green at 8% and blue at 38%.
